This is the mail archive of the
binutils-cvs@sourceware.org
mailing list for the binutils project.
src binutils/ChangeLog binutils/dwarf.c binuti ...
- From: jakub at sourceware dot org
- To: binutils-cvs at sourceware dot org
- Date: 9 Sep 2010 10:18:13 -0000
- Subject: src binutils/ChangeLog binutils/dwarf.c binuti ...
CVSROOT: /cvs/src
Module name: src
Changes by: jakub@sourceware.org 2010-09-09 10:18:12
Modified files:
binutils : ChangeLog dwarf.c dwarf.h
include : ChangeLog dwarf2.h
Log message:
* dwarf.h (debug_info): Add offset_info and dwarf_version fields.
* dwarf.c (decode_location_expression): Add offset_size and
dwarf_version arguments. Prefix DIE offset with 0x for
DW_OP_call{2,4,_ref}. Fix up DW_OP_call_ref operand size,
complain if in frame info section. Handle
DW_OP_GNU_implicit_pointer.
(read_and_display_attr_value, display_debug_loc,
display_debug_frames): Adjust decode_location_expression callers.
(process_debug_info): Save offset_size and dwarf_version values
into debug_information array.
* dwarf2.h (DW_OP_GNU_implicit_pointer): New.
Patches:
http://sourceware.org/cgi-bin/cvsweb.cgi/src/binutils/ChangeLog.diff?cvsroot=src&r1=1.1681&r2=1.1682
http://sourceware.org/cgi-bin/cvsweb.cgi/src/binutils/dwarf.c.diff?cvsroot=src&r1=1.74&r2=1.75
http://sourceware.org/cgi-bin/cvsweb.cgi/src/binutils/dwarf.h.diff?cvsroot=src&r1=1.16&r2=1.17
http://sourceware.org/cgi-bin/cvsweb.cgi/src/include/ChangeLog.diff?cvsroot=src&r1=1.502&r2=1.503
http://sourceware.org/cgi-bin/cvsweb.cgi/src/include/dwarf2.h.diff?cvsroot=src&r1=1.16&r2=1.17